Herbal Hydrosols w/ Liz Fulcher plus Mint in the Kitchen and Apothecary

Hydrosols are aromatic waters produced by steam distillation of botanicals. Learn about the distillation process, and more with clinical aromatherapist Liz Fulcher. Liz also shares her Top 5 hydrosols and how to use them! Bevin explores the many uses of mint, in the kitchen and the apothecary.

Liz Fulcher brings over 33 years of essential oil experience, research, and education to her work as a Clinical Aromatherapist, Educator, Podcast Host, and Distiller.

Since 1997 Liz has been teaching and making it easy for others to safely and effectively use essential oils and hydrosols. In 2010, she founded the Aromatic Wisdom Institute where she offers online training on essential oils and hydrosols as well as an Aromatherapy Certification Program. She and her husband, James Fulcher, have fun in the summer distilling hydrosols and essential oils for their personal use.
